Output 6f86968f00c49641c2f44ba6a696f6b015099957ce320342c549c43c0db49cfb:7

value
5845000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0f40f7380ad2de37072ae66dd59923cc17dd50da OP_EQUAL
address
335ftKLzCbsvUFoEbuC7J7FAkUQXGNedRA
transaction
6f86968f00c49641c2f44ba6a696f6b015099957ce320342c549c43c0db49cfb
confirmations
272110
spent
true